If you look closely you’ll notice the words for my sentiment are the same as the sentiment that comes in the stamp set but the arrangement is a bit different. Why? I wanted the sentiment to fit with the Labels Eighteen die and it left way too much white space. So what I did was copy and pasted the sentiment a few times and then cropped out the words and reassembled them to fit the die – Just another wonderful thing about digi stamps!
